The first step is to prepare and Poach the Shrimp
Of course, the hero of this dish is the beautifully cooked Shrimp. You can use any kind of Shrimp you like for this dish. We recommend getting some large Shrimp such as Jumbo Shrimp. That way you can cut it up into large chunks which adds the feeling of abundance to the dish
I would recommend getting peeled Shrimp from the store, it will just make cooking them a whole lot easier than preparing whole Shrimp. You can cook the whole Shrimp and then peel it once cooked without too much fuss. It will take a little bit more time, however, so we recommend going with some good quality Shrimp that is already peeled

Bring a large pot of water to a slight boil. Nothing too aggressive, just enough for some movement in the water. A super-aggressive boil may damage the Shrimp, so keep it a little bit lower on the temperature. Once warm, season the Water well with Salt and then add your Shrimp
Batch cook the Shrimp for the best result
I’d suggest cooking the Shrimp in batches to avoid overcrowding the Pot. This recipe will be enough to feed 4 people with beautifully cooked Shrimp Rolls, so you’ll need about 200g / 7 oz. of Shrimp (weight calculated once the Shrimp has been peeled). Batch cooking will help to regulate the water temperature. Adding too many Shrimp to the pot will drop the heat of the pot too much, preventing them from cooking
Poach the Shrimp in the Water until they turn bright pink and firm to the touch. It should take about 4 minutes, just check them as you cook. Once cooked, immediately remove them from the hot water and place them in cold, iced water (or simply run them under cold water). This will stop the cooking process. Once cooled, chop the Shrimp into bite-sized chunks. You want them pretty chunky, as to showcase the abundance of this amazing ingredient when they’re stuffed into the rolls

Preparing the simple Sauce
A classic Lobster / Shrimp Roll is made using a Mayonnaise based sauce. It’s really easy to make, and we’re not going to tell you to make your own Mayo from scratch for this recipe! Simply add about ½ cup of Mayonnaise to a bowl and mix in Lemon Juice, finely diced Celery, some Hot Sauce, and season with Salt and Pepper
How much Lemon to add is as much about the consistency of the Mayonnaise as it is the flavor. You don’t want the Mayo to become too runny or liquidy. It needs to still be quite thick to adhere to the Shrimp and not drop out all over the roll. Certain Mayonnaise brands have different thickness levels, So I recommend gradually adding Lemon Juice while mixing, checking the consistency as you go. About ¼ a Lemon will be more than enough for this recipe
Adding Celery to the dish is primarily there for a textural addition. There’s no real crunchiness to the dish other than the Celery, so while the flavor may be mild, it does play a key role in making the perfect Poached Shrimp Roll. Try to dice it thinly so you don’t have bit chunks of Celery showing up in the dish. This recipe is all about showcasing the amazing Shrimp

Finish the Sauce with your favorite Hot Sauce, just don’t go overboard
A hallmark characteristic of a classic Shrimp Roll is a little bit of heat there right at the end. This is achieved by adding a few splashes of hot sauce to the dish. For this recipe we used classic Tabasco Sauce, mainly because it was the only hot sauce we had in the house at the time!
You can use any hot sauce you like for this recipe. We know how much of a personal preference hot sauce is, so I recommend simply adding your favorite. They’re all going to taste great! I will caution, however, not to go overboard with the hot sauce. Especially if you’re making this dish for a few people! Even if you love things super-spicy, everyone else may not
The dish is all about showcasing the amazing freshness and flavor of Shrimp. So, dousing the whole thing with a load of hot sauce is going to simply dilute those wonderful flavors of the Shrimp. So, just add a splash or two to the sauce and give it a taste before adding to the Rolls. If you think you’ve added too much you can always add more Mayo or Lemon Juice to balance everything out

Stuff the Bread Rolls with some Lettuce and as much Shrimp mixture as you can fit
The best Shrimp Rolls are the ones that are ridiculously overflowing with filling. Like, to the point where it’s almost comical how much filling has been added. The point of this dish is not to make it easy to eat, but to showcase the amazing abundance of the amazing Shrimp. So really try to jam as much of that delicious Shrimp Mayo mixture into the rolls as you can
At the base of the Rolls, you want to add some Lettuce. Add enough to coat the bottom of the Bread and have some sticking over the edges. Not only does this look great, but the Lettuce will act as a barrier to protect the bread from getting soggy. It also adds a nice crunchy texture to the dish
When it comes to rolls, you can’t go wrong with hot dog style bread rolls. This is a decadent dish, so go all out with the bread. We recommend some good quality Brioche or Potato Rolls for the best result. Martins Hot Dog Potato Rolls are always a good option, and our personal favorite

Poached Shrimp Roll Recipe
Ingredients
- 200g Shrimp, peeled and deveined
- ½ cup Mayonnaise
- 1 Celery stalk, finely diced
- A splash of Hot Sauce
- 8 Brioche Hotdog Rolls
- 8 Leafy Lettuce pieces
- Salt and Pepper
Instructions
- Bring a large pot filled with Salted Water to a slight boil (some movement in the pot, but not a rolling boil). Add half the Shrimp and poach for 4 minutes until pink and firm
- Remove and immediately place in ice water / run under cold water to stop the cooking process. Repeat with remaining Shrimp and set aside to cool
- Combine the Mayonnaise, Celery, Hot Sauce, a pinch of Salt and a few turns of Pepper in a bowl. Gradually add Lemon juice while mixing. Add enough Lemon Juice to avoid the Mayo turning too runny (about ¼ Lemon Juice should be enough)
- Chop the Shrimp into bite-sized chunks then mix well with the Mayo. Taste for seasoning
- Add a piece of Lettuce to the bottom of each of your bread rolls then generously fill with as much Shrimp filling as you can and serve
Recipe Notes
- The amount of Hot Sauce to add is totally up to you. You want to taste a bit of heat, but not have it overpower the delicate flavor of the Shrimp
- For added sweetness, try using Japanese Kewpie Mayonnaise instead of regular Mayo
